On May 8, under the Elite Engineers Program led by Professor Liu Zhiyuan of our School, the candidate successfully completed the defense based on practical achievements, becoming the first graduating professional master’s degree student outside special programs in China to apply for a master’s degree through this pathway.
Our School, in collaboration with Nanjing Urban Construction Group, has carried out industry-university-research cooperation on intelligent urban road maintenance, resulting in a high-quality interdisciplinary practical achievement entitled “Development and Application of an Intelligent Road Inspection System Based on Radar-Vision Fusion.” After rigorous evaluation, the defense committee unanimously concluded that the practical achievement of Yang Shiqi, a master’s student from the School of Instrument Science and Engineering, has important theoretical significance and engineering application value, and approved her defense.

“Data Empowerment for Complex Intelligent Systems” is an Elite Engineers Program led by Professor Liu Zhiyuan of our School. Spearheaded by our School, the program brings together the School of Transportation, the School of Instrument Science and Engineering, the School of Computer Science and Engineering, and the School of Cyber Science and Engineering. It has also established long-term partnerships with Jiangsu Communications Holding Co., Ltd., Huawei Technologies Co., Ltd., Nanjing Urban Construction Investment Holding (Group) Co., Ltd., and Deji Group Co., Ltd., forming a collaborative framework with complementary strengths.

Relying on the Elite Engineers Program for professional degree postgraduates, our School has continued to deepen the university-enterprise joint training model. It encourages an increasing number of engineering master’s and doctoral students to engage with real enterprise scenarios, conduct research based on practical scientific and technological projects, produce substantive engineering achievements, and apply for degrees on this basis. In doing so, the School is gradually exploring a full-process reform pathway featuring “project-based enrollment, university-enterprise joint training, enterprise-based student practice, and degree applications based on practical achievements,” while continuously building a new talent training model for elite engineers under the framework of “Data Science + X.”
